Insert multiple bulk data rows into a database using xml in asp net. A way simplier way is to use a table adapter.

Insert multiple bulk data rows into a database using xml in asp net. I used several textboxes and a button. NET Core MVC. May 14, 2018 · The GridView rows will be selected using CheckBoxes and the selected rows (records) will be inserted into a DataTable which will be later used for bulk inserting records to SQL Server Database using SqlBulkCopy class. Net Insert multiple rows into a table. Dec 5, 2012 · connection. Net Core; How to read values from appsettings. CREATE DATABASE BulkImportDemo Step 2. Oct 26, 2022 · Step 1: Let's create a new ASP. Insert multiple rows into the database using Entity Framework in ASP. May 14, 2018 · explained with an example, how to insert multiple rows (records) from GridView to database in ASP. NET API. The code calls a stored procedure to add a row to a particular table. A clever one: use table-value parameters, the feature supported by both ADO. I tried the below code, using Exceute linked to query but stuck up with looping; I think using dapper tool, there is no need for looping statement. SaveChangeAsync(); That works fine but it's recommended to use an extension for EF called EFCore. you can check this article for detail : Bulk Insertion of Data Using C# DataTable and SQL server OpenXML function. net MVC4. May 6, 2020 · On my old web site there is a form where I use a stored procedure, then using code-behind (VB. Please read our previous article where we discussed ADO. BulkExtensions with high performance like this: Dec 5, 2008 · I'm loading 50,000 records in 15 or so seconds using Array Binding in ODP. csv and use BULK INSERT. When the user clicks on the “Insert” button the data is saved into the database. In my View, I have a dropdownlist which contains all the companies. Net. OleDbConnection Dim dbprovider As String Dim dbsource As String Dim ds As New DataSet Dim da As OleDb. YouModels. I want to insert new item look like: School Name : Elementary School (Select List). But its not tested with 2 million record, it will do but consume memory on machine as you have to load 2 million record and insert it. Imports System. Sep 17, 2024 · To insert bulk records into a database from a web form, create a ProductsSold table. EventArgs) Handles Button1. NET MVC: How to Insert Data Into Multiple Tables? 1. OleDbDataAdapter Dim sql As String Dim inc As Integer dbprovider = "Provider=Microsoft. The analysis involves many queries, and often a lot of VBA code. I want to insert two rows of data using one form. Mar 4, 2017 · 2) Push the objects into the database. A bulk operation does just that - bulk load data, without checking, without comparing, without other manipulation - but it does this very quickly. In this article, I am going to discuss How to Perform BULK INSERT and UPDATE in C# and ADO. Code: (so far) Dec 2, 2008 · Using SqlBulkcopy,the time went from 11 mins to 45 seconds. Apr 11, 2014 · I think the best way is by using TableAdapters rather than using Commands objects, its Update method sends all changes mades (Updates,Inserts and Deletes) inside a Dataset or DataTable straight TO the database. Please follow steps for complete tutorial Aug 23, 2015 · Create the table as in the following: Step 2: Stored Procedure. Jan 13, 2022 · Pass the necessary data into the public async Task<IActionResult> Create([FromBody] SoftwareItem softwareItem) method in your service and perform the creation and referencing within the scope there. One of the common problems I have seen is to bulk data insert to a SQL Server database at a time using ASP. 11 and later the simpler syntax described in here should be preferred. So how can I insert only to name, not id becau Mar 18, 2014 · What you should do is (1) bulk insert your rows into a staging table - all of them, and then (2) compare that staging table to the real table you have and insert new rows, update existing rows. I've 2 tables (Custormers & Orders) in CustomerOrders database and has more than thousand records. INITIAL CHAMBER Step 1. net in c#, vb. 1. NET Core MVC project in your Visual Studio, I am using Visual Studio 2019 for this, so open VS and click on Create new project, Select "ASP. Jul 12, 2017 · Of course, I googled my problem : "visual basic xml to sql how to insert many rows XmlReader". Mar 3, 2021 · This article shows how to read a XML file (EmployeeDetaisl. LOAD DATA INFILE Syntax; If using Oracle, you can use the array binding feature of ODP. 0 seconds: Use ADO. Go to Solution Explorer > Right Click on Project name form Solution Explorer > Add > New item > Select ADO. NET Bulk Insert C#. Generally, what happens, we insert one by one record into the database, but sometimes, we have requirements to insert numerous amount of data into the database using one go. net or get gridview data in datatable and insert in database in asp. I find the whole CRUD process fairly straightforward but have hit an issue. Jan 6, 2014 · In this post, I am explain how to Update bulk data (multiple rows) to a SQL Server database using ASP. net, c#, vb. Your code as it is written will add a single instance multiple times which does not produce what you are afteryou need a separate instance of each productthe Add method does not make a copy, it attaches the object to the context and marks it for insertion. net with example. Here in this post I have done this easily following these simple steps. Here I have Created a Page containing a Gridview with no of blank rows(on demand) for take inputs in application end, and created a Stored Procedure with a parameter (xml type) for accept bulk data at a time in Sql Server end. NET; If SQLite: How do I bulk insert with SQLite? Jun 18, 2020 · explained with an example, how to import (insert) Excel file data into Database using SqlBulkCopy in ASP. Bulk Insert data into SQL database using XML file in ASP. Net Core MVC. Chose your data connection > select your database Aug 29, 2014 · In this post, I am explain How to insert multiple row to database using asp. Net MVC Razor. I am currently working to convert the whole to ASP. Create the Code Behind as in the following: Check for data in the tblCustomer table in the database Aug 29, 2014 · Step-4: Add Entity Data Model. You will find tonnes of examples of it in Google. NET, generate INSERT statements for each row; 86. Jul 5, 2015 · END. NET to the database in bulk. Jul 18, 2015 · set nocount on; select EmpID, EmpName, Contact, EmailID from EmployeeData. net and jQuery. Later on, we will use the same database to create the tables and procedures. 1 MVC using ADO. I use the following code to insert 100k into my MySQL-Database: Bulk INSERT and UPDATE in C# and ADO. My goal is to fetch data from master database and insert the same in my database. net, Delete multiple rows in gridview using checkbox in asp. Design a web form with GridView, TextBoxes, and Buttons to add and display products. Jun 29, 2018 · A DataTable is created with columns same as that of the destination database table and then the CSV file data is split using New Line (\n) and Comma (,) characters and using a loop the data is saved into the DataTable. Asp. Step 2 I have a table student (id, name). Update(oStronglyTypedTable Apr 26, 2015 · Here I will explain how to use sqlbulkcopy to insert gridview data into database in asp. Use a DataTable in ViewState to manage data and SqlBulkCopy for bulk insert into SQL Server. Visual Basic. I'm just not familiar enough with VB. OleDb Public Class Form1 Private Sub Button1_Click(sender As System. Means, rather than going one by one process which is a lengthy and time-consuming process, we prefer to insert whole data in one Feb 11, 2012 · If you want to pass multiple values into a stored procedure you have two ways: And ugly one: pass your values as a separate string, split it in your store procedure, do bulk insert. json in Asp. The GridView rows will be copied Nov 26, 2018 · You have several issues in the view: 1) You're subscribed to click event of a submit button without preventing default action which submitting the form. It works by repeatedly invoking a stored procedure you specify (and in which you can do updates/inserts/deletes), but it passes the multiple parameter values from . ASP. NET, use DataTable to an DataAdapter for "batch" insert; As background, occasionally I need to perform analysis of reasonably large amounts of data, and I find that Access is the best platform. Nov 24, 2018 · Insert data to multiples tables in ASP. NET,JQuery,JavaScript,Gridview Feb 10, 2020 · Insert data to multiples tables in ASP. May 22, 2022 · You can use AddRange for insert multiple rows into table like this: var list=new List<YourModel>(); await dbContext. My database structure has the relationships: One -> Many; Many -> Many; For Example: The User table contains a foreign key to the table Company. BULK INSERT (Transact-SQL) If using MySQL, you could write it to a . NET to understand how to get that data into a DB table. The data will be inserted in SQL Server Database using Ent حضرت خواجہ سیدنا معین الدین حسن چشتی سنجاری اجمیری رحمۃ اللہ علیہ Feb 11, 2013 · Based on the feedback here and elsewhere, the following code worked for me: TestDataSet. Yes, as of SQLite 3. It generates the BULK INSERT command required for fast insert (user defined table type solution is much slower than this). NET using Stored Procedure. There are many tutorials about C language but no tutorial about VB. 0. Net Application. net and many articles relating to gridview, asp. I can't believe the difference! For future reference, here are a few bits of information: To use SQL Bulk Copy, your data has to be in the form of a DataSet, DataReader, or DataTable. Aug 15, 2014 · I've read a lot of questions about that but i couldn't find one that is fast enough. Here, in this article, I will explain to you how to perform the Apr 26, 2015 · Description: In previous articles I explained insert gridview data into database in asp. Problem when inserting multiple data ASP. As you can see from the code, user can add as many rows as possible but how do I capture the rows inserted and then insert those rows into the database? Aug 16, 2011 · 79. Mar 22, 2017 · I tried so many times to solve this problem using ajax calls to webmethods but it didn't work. Dec 28, 2010 · I'm adding features to an existing ASP. Jul 26, 2019 · In this article, you will learn how to insert data into database using a model in ASP. AddRangeAsync(list); await dbContext. My code: Jan 5, 2023 · First of all, we will create a Database named `BulkImportDemo`. Click the Add New Item as in the following: Figure 1: Add Web Form. Create a UI Design inside Visual Studio using the following procedure: Go to Solution Explorer. NET and SQL Server. after doing step 1 at the top. So, inserting without SqlBulkCopy [and without EntityFramework] can be done one by one: Nov 17, 2018 · I am transferring these 4 TextBoxes data in the DataGridView but when I try to send a DataGridView row in SQL database, it sends only 1 row. Mar 28, 2013 · i use this to select one checkbox to isselected column how i convert this to multi checkboxlist to single column i use many ways more than 3 days without success private void BindCheckBoxList() Jul 27, 2014 · how to insert multiple rows into table with single insert query in sql server or sql server insert multiple records in table with one insert statement with example. Then I have one textbox, for entering the name, when click on submit button, it inserts the data into the database. I need the option of also allowing one of the columns to have multiple valu Jan 11, 2017 · I'm working with MVC and have created a form to insert values into my database. NET MVC 4. The file is then read and the XML string is passed as parameter to the Stored Procedure which inserts the XML file data into the CustomerDetails table. GetChanges() testTableAdapter. A popup window will come (Entity Data Model Wizard) > Select Generate from database > Next >. NET Core 2. Net MVC4 Application with add new record and remove option dynamically. OLEDB I'm familiar with fetching the data using dapper but this is my first try using insert query. NET,C#. Validate and save records effectively. – Sep 17, 2013 · If you want to load just "from 10 to 50 urls" there's no need to use SqlBulkCopy - its general purpose to eliminate thousands of separate inserts. NET Core Web App (Model View Controller)" project template -> Click 'Next' -> Name your project (EFCoreBulkInsert) -> Click "Next" -> and then leave settings as it is, click Dec 26, 2013 · In this post, I am explain how to insert bulk data (multiple rows) to a SQL Server database using ASP. Right-click on the project and click the Add tab. Aug 12, 2017 · Maybe you will find this helpful. Create the UI Design as in the following: Check that the UI design looks as in the following: Step 4: Code Behind. BulkInsert extension. Basic Implementation code: The datatable is populated from other database - a master database. Net Core; Import and Export Excel file in ASP . One way is to use EntityFramework. I've got the datagridview loading fine, no problems there. Jan 23, 2017 · SqlBulkCopy class as the name suggests does bulk insert from one source to another and hence all rows from the Excel sheet can be easily read and inserted into SQL Server database table using the SqlBulkCopy class. NET Web API. The uploaded Excel file data will be Jun 8, 2014 · SqlBulkCopy class as the name suggests does bulk insert from one source to another and hence multiple selected rows from the GridView can be easily read and inserted in SQL Server database table using the SqlBulkCopy class. However, debugging it can be the most Apr 28, 2021 · explained with an example, how to insert data to Database using jQuery AJAX in ASP. Net MVC - Inserting multiple rows in Database. Net using C#, VB. csv and use LOAD DATA INFILE. net using c#, vb. Data. log_test) log_testDataGridView. I even changed 'many' to 'multiple'. Mar 18, 2019 · ASP. Please help how to do this in VB. NET project. One of the common problems I have seen is to bulk data update to a SQL Server database at a time using ASP. Close(); or. The stored procedure is used to insert data in my database. ACE. Inserting values in database Asp. Dec 28, 2013 · In this post, I explain how to insert bulk data (multiple rows) to an SQL Server database using Entity Framework in ASP. Net xml data type in sql Bulk insert multiple records from GridView to SQL database using XML Data type in Asp. NET using SQL Server Stored Procedure with Examples. Here in this post, I have done this easily following these simple steps. 11 this is supported in SQLite. Open your Visual Studio 2010 and create an Empty Website, provide a suitable name (insert_demo). net, read xml file and bind data to gridview in asp. This approach might be the fastest among bulk insert methods. One of the common problems I have seen is to bulk data insert to an SQL Server database at a time using ASP. So far, I was able to add only the first entry into my database. Jul 23, 2013 · Dim connectionString As String Dim connection As New SqlConnection Dim command As New SqlCommand() Dim sql = "select * from scheduledata for xml auto, elements " & _ "select * from costdata for xml auto, elements " & _ "select * from csintegrationdata for xml auto, elements " connectionString = "Data Source=(localdb)\v11. Mar 31, 2022 · This article will explain how we can insert bulk amount of data in Oracle database using C#. Some XML is allowed as well. NET MVC. Net C#,VB Bulk insert multiple records from GridView to SQL database using XML Data type in Asp. Insert data in a table with foreign keys from c#-1. Apr 8, 2021 · I have often read the common question in forum posts, how to upload Excel file records into a database but no one has provided the proper solution and many solutions contain a lot of code that is not required so by considering the preceding requirements I have decided to write this article to provide the solution to insert Excel file records into the database with a minimum amount of code. Bulk Insert to Oracle using . This triggered POST action which redirect away into the controller action and reload the page without leaving any time for AJAX function to execute. 0; _ Initial Catalog A way simplier way is to use a table adapter. Jun 11, 2015 · This article shows how to insert data into a database using ASP. xml) residing in the application and the XML data will be displayed in a GridView control then selected rows will be inserted in a SQL Server database. Oct 27, 2009 · I want to insert a row into the Database using SqlDataAdapter. net core; Dependency Injection in Asp. Net Core; How to Get Application Base Path in Asp. Net using C# and VB. Net C# and a Stored Procedure. 1 razor page; Consume Restful API to get the bank details using IFSC Code I need to dump the contents of my DataGridView into a SQL Server Database Table. End. Object, e As System. Click Dim con As New OleDb. Jan 1, 2020 · I have one of the tables with the attributes: id, school name, student name. Oct 28, 2023 · With this method, you can load bulk data into the database by fetching it from any source. Insert Multiple Rows to Database LINQ. Jul 10, 2019 · I tried to bulk insert data into table from gridview but data is not getting insert into tablehere is my data CREATE TABLE Sections SecID INTSecnam VARCHAR Jan 4, 2018 · First, the multiple rows (records) will be inserted into an HTML Table and then, the data from all the rows of the HTML Table will be sent to Controller using jQuery AJAX which will be saved to database using Entity Framework in ASP. Net MVC. After creating the database we will create the table in the same database which we will use to demonstrate the bulk insert and update functionality. Now, I am trying to use native asp. NET,VB. Refresh() Aug 21, 2021 · Difference between AddSingleton vs AddScoped vs AddTransient in asp. I want multiple rows inserted in SQL server at once when I click the insert button. Fill(TestDataSet. Hot Network Questions Mar 11, 2020 · Save/Update Data into multiple tables using ASP. NET. I want to create a GUI (TextBoxes) for adding new customer & orders into the Database to their respective tables. net code. Net GridView Examples Sql Server Sql tips and tricks VB. How to insert data to a database in C#. When the Upload button is clicked, the XML file is uploaded and then saved to a folder. Then you can use the Fill method to give a datatable as argument : Dim oStronglyTypedTable As StronglyTypedDataTable = GetTable() 'A custom function that creates your table from wherever you want) If Not oStronglyTypedTable Is Nothing Then Using oAdapter As New StronglyTypedTableAdapter Dim res As Integer = oAdapter. I think there are better ways to insert a lot of rows into a MySQL Database. Or also with SQL Server, you can write it to a . Net C#,VB Simply move the instantiation of the new Product inside the loop. Net) I can insert two records into the same table. . C#. From the SQLite documentation: (when this answer was originally written, this was not supported) For compatibility with older versions of SQLite, you can use the trick suggested by andy and fearless_fool using UNION, but for 3. net, take database backup in sql server using query or management studio, import data from excel to database in asp. net Entity Data Model under data > Enter model name > Add. Step 2: Visual Studio. Create the Stored Procedure as in the following: Step 3: UI Design. 7. NET Architecture. An EF datacontext is required, though. NET Core 3. aqps akcbzlt gwko yfaunni hpgdas ylpfis ocdc hslmhrg ktpvrm sevm